Adenosine is a purine nucleoside compound formed by the β – glycosidic bond between N-9 of adenine and C-1 of D-ribose. Its chemical formula is C10H13N ₅ O ₄, and its phosphate ester is adenosine. Adenosine plays an important role in biochemistry, including transferring energy in the form of adenosine triphosphate (ATP) or adenosine diphosphate (ADP), or signaling through cyclic adenosine monophosphate (cAMP).
D-Adenosine is a type of glycosylated amine molecule composed of nucleic acid bases plus ribose or deoxyribose. Bases include Purine and Pyrimidine, with Purine including Guanine and Adenine, and Pyrimidine including Cytosine, Thymine, and Uracil. Ribose and nucleic acid bases are formed in the form of β – N glycosidic bonds.

In the context of nutritional supplements and research, adenosine is valued for its role in energy metabolism, cardiovascular health, and neurological support. It is also a key intermediate in the biosynthesis of NAD⁺ and other critical coenzymes.
